How to Make Crispy Buffalo Chicken Bacon Mozzarella Bombs for Game Day

  1. Step 1: Cut chicken into bite-sized pieces and season with salt, pepper, and garlic powder. Coat in flour.
  2. Step 2: Wrap a piece of chicken, a slice of bacon, and a cube of mozzarella with a toothpick. Repeat with remaining ingredients.
  3. Step 3: Heat oil in a cast iron skillet over medium heat. Add chicken bombs and cook until golden brown and crispy, about 3-4 minutes per side.
  4. Step 4: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Place chicken bombs on a baking sheet and bake for 10-15 minutes, or until chicken is cooked through and bacon is crispy.
  5. Step 5: Dip in buffalo wing sauce and serve with ranch dressing and chopped green onions.

Storing & Reheating Crispy Buffalo Chicken Bacon Mozzarella Bombs for Game Day

Short-Term Storage

Store in an airtight container in the fridge.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Make-ahead tip: Prepare chicken bombs up to 24 hours ahead. Store in the fridge until ready to cook.

Freezing Crispy Buffalo Chicken Bacon Mozzarella Bombs for Game Day

Freeze uncooked chicken bombs for up to 2 months. Cook from frozen, adding a few minutes to the cooking time.

How to Reheat Without Drying It Out

Oven: Reheat in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for 10-15 minutes. Microwave: Reheat in the microwave for 1-2 minutes, then crisp in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for 5 minutes.
